How the visit works

  1. 1CCTV locationRoot ingress point precisely mapped.
  2. 2Root cuttingRotating root cutter jet-head strips the mass back to the pipe wall.
  3. 3Joint liningPatch liner installed over the joint to prevent re-ingress.
  4. 4VerificationPost-work CCTV proves a smooth, root-free pipe.

How quickly do roots grow back?

Cut without lining, roots typically return within 6–18 months. With a patch liner over the joint, we expect no recurrence for the life of the liner.
